Subject: [PATCH] remove stray initializer

Picked up by "gcc -Wextra".
udevadm.c:83: warning: initialized field overwritten
udevadm.c:83: warning: (near initialization for ‘cmds[2].help’)
This is just a cleanup. It doesn't change the code generated by gcc.
diff --git a/udev/udevadm.c b/udev/udevadm.c
index 0927981..072280a 100644
--- a/udev/udevadm.c
+++ b/udev/udevadm.c
@@ -79,7 +79,7 @@ static const struct command cmds[] = {
},
{
.name = "settle",
- .cmd = udevadm_settle, "",
+ .cmd = udevadm_settle,
.help = "wait for the event queue to finish",
},
